Hustle & Flow

Cast

Terrence Howard, Anthony Anderson, Taryn Manning, Taraji P. Henson View All


Crew

Craig Brewer (Screenplay), Craig Brewer (Director) View All

Release: Jul. 22nd, 2005
Runtime: 1 hour, 56 minutes
With help from his friends, a Memphis pimp in a mid-life crisis attempts to become a successful hip-hop emcee.

Reviewed by

Holden Pike
An honest character study, good music, fantastic use of location and a basic but well-realized reworking of the grittier flip-side of the American dream make Hustle & Flow a damn good film, and definitely arthouse fare to seek out in the summer full of mega-budgeted blockbusters.
